Armenian MP fined 500 thousand drams in one month for traffic violations

A member of the Armenian parliament from the ruling Republican Party was fined 500 thousand drams for numerous traffic violations in February 2014, Zhoghovurd reports.

 

"Every time an order for payment was submitted to the court and the judge granted it, Arakel Movsisyan paid the fine. The size of one of the fines is 250 thousand drams. Such a large fine is mainly given on those occasions when the driver was driving drunk or exceeded the permissible speed limit by 50 km/h or more. It is likely that the violations were fixed-rate meter. It is unlikely that traffic police would dare to stop the car of a Republican deputy on the spot to fine him 250 thousand drams," NEWS.am quotes the newspaper.
